J.P. Electronic Devices (India) Pvt. Ltd. has proven to be a Preferred Knowledgeable Supplier by various leading OEM's / EMS / Design Houses in India. We specialize ourselves as a genuine with Latest Date/Code Electronic Components supplier for all major brands with a strong techno-commercial support from JP Team. We specialize our supplies in IC's, Microcontrollers, Memories, Power MOSFETs, Optocouplers, Power Modules and IGBT's, Memories, Transistors, Relays and Tantalum Capacitors; BelFuse range of Fuses; Stewart range of magnetics/connectors.

Electrical Engineering: Electrical engineering is a technical discipline concerned with the study, design and application of equipment, devices and systems which use electricity, electronics, and electromagnetism. It emerged as an identified activity in the latter half of the 19th century after commercialization of the electric telegraph, the telephone, and electrical power generation, distribution and use. Electrical engineering is now divided into a wide range of fields including, computer engineering, power engineering, telecommunications, radio-frequency engineering, signal processing, instrumentation, and electronics. Many of these disciplines overlap with other engineering branches, spanning a huge number of specializations including hardware engineering, power electronics, electromagnetics and waves, microwave engineering, nanotechnology, electrochemistry, renewable energies, mechatronics, and electrical materials science.
